2 Timothy

Chapter 1

1:7 - Should we fear God?

* This passage of scripture isn't referring to fearing God.

* 2 Timothy 1:7 and 8 reads, "For God has not given us a spirit of fear, but of power and of love and of a sound mind.  Therefore do not be ashamed of the testimony of our Lord, nor of me His prisoner, but share with me in the sufferings for the gospel according to the power of God."

* Paul is telling believers not to be afraid of other humans, but to be unashamed and courageous.  He also highlights the point that fearing humans isn't a spirit that God has and it is not a spirit that is from God.

* This Greek word for "fear" can also be translated "timidity."

* See "Special Questions" for more on this.

1:9 - God selected us to be either saved or damned, and there isn't a damned thing we can do about it.

* 2 Timothy 1:9 reads, "(God) has saved us and called us with a holy calling, not according to our works, but according to His own purpose and grace which was given to us in Christ Jesus before time began."  Paul is stating that God hasn't called us to Him because of our good deeds.  He is also saying that God called us according to His own purpose and grace.  Those that reject God are not mentioned.

Chapter 2

2:8 - Paul says that Jesus was "of the seed of David." If so, then his biological father must have been Joseph. But this is denied in Matthew (1:18, 22:41-45) and Luke (1:34).

* Jesus Christ came from the line of David because Joseph was in this line.  Paul described how Jesus' earthly father was from the prophesied lineage of the Messiah.  Therefore, Jesus Christ was legitimately the Messiah because he fulfilled all of the prophecies regarding lineage.

2:12 - "If we deny him [Jesus], he will deny us." Fair is fair!

* This is correct.

2:16-18 - Paul condemns Hymenaeus and Philetus for disagreeing with him about the timing of the resurrection. (See 1 Tim.1:20 and 2 Tim.4:14-15)

* This fallacy was referring to the future resurrection of the saints.  These two thought it had already happened.  They were undermining the Christian religion and spreading a false gospel.  Paul dealt with them accordingly.


2:26 - The devil can take us captive any time he pleases.

* This verse never says the Devil can take us captive any time he pleases.

* This verse is better understood by reading it with verse 24 and 25.  2 Timothy 2:24-26 read, "And a servant of the Lord must not quarrel but be gentle to all, able to teach, patient, in humility correcting those who are in opposition, if God perhaps will grant them repentance, so that they may know the truth, and that they may come to their senses and escape the snare of the devil, having been taken captive by him at his will."

* This passage notes the helplessness of an unbeliever.  One who does not trust Christ does not have the power to avoid or overcome the Devil.  The Devil can capture unbelievers.  However, this does not say anything about nullifying God's protection that covers all people, at all times, in various degrees.

Chapter 3

3:3 - Paul says that in the last days people will become evil, "without natural affection." Fundamentalist say that this refers to homosexuals.

* This is a possibility.  However, in the Greek text, this phrase "without natural affection" can also be translated, "without love for kindred."

3:6-7 - In the last days, "silly women" who are "ever learning" will be "led away with divers lusts."

* 2 Timothy 3:6 and 7 read, "For of this sort are those who creep into households and make captives of gullible women loaded down with sins, led away by various lusts always learning and never able to come to the knowledge of the truth."  This passage is clearly talking about men, not women, who sinfully ensnare women and lead them away by lust, learning unhelpful things, and avoiding the truth of God's Word.

3:12 - Proverbs 16:7 says that godly people will be at peace even with their enemies. But this verse says they will always be persecuted.

* 2 Timothy 3:12 is saying that godly people will be persecuted.  Persecution comes in many forms and for many reasons.  This particular persecution is referring to suffering that occurs when a believer follows God.  This could include losing a job, having an argument, not getting a raise, being shunned, etc.

* Proverb 16:7 is saying that God makes the enemies of the godly at peace with them.  God gives godly people deep peace in large amounts.  However, He never promises them continual and uninterrupted peace on Earth.  They are given times of peace and times of challenges.

3:16 - "All scripture is given by the inspiration of God." Even Judges 19:22-30 and Ezek. 23:20?

* Yes, this is correct.

* The scriptures are an accurate account of God's dealing with diverse people.  Some of the Bible is a historical account of sinful people doing wrong things.  All of the Bible is inspired by God, but not every action recorded in the Bible was godly.

Chapter 4

4:14 - Paul says that God will bring evil on Alexander the coppersmith. Why? Well, because Alexander did Paul "much evil." What goes around comes around.

* God punishes the wicked and rewards the godly.

4:15 - Beware of Alexander, or anyone else who disagrees with Paul.

* Alexander "resisted our words."  Alexander disobeyed God and would not heed His words.  Therefore, Paul issues a warning about him.
